Pace AI is an AI assistant designed for tech experts to streamline the creation of ideas, product specifications, user stories, roadmaps, project status reports, and meeting agendas with increased speed and assurance. It offers more than 25 AI tools in its suite and is available at no cost.

Excelmatic is a tool powered by AI that serves as an Excel assistant, allowing users to manage spreadsheets through straightforward English instructions instead of intricate formulas. This assistant facilitates data analysis, report generation, visualization creation, and data cleaning by enabling users to ask questions in a conversational manner—turning tasks that usually take hours into mere seconds. By uploading their Excel or CSV files, users can instantly request operations like "calculate monthly sales" or "create a bar chart of quarterly revenue" without the need for technical expertise. Excelmatic is designed for business professionals, analysts, small business owners, or anyone who works with spreadsheets and prefers to avoid the steep learning curve of advanced Excel functions while still achieving professional-level insights and visualizations.

Tomat is a software application that enables users to effortlessly explore, filter, sort, and organize large CSV files without requiring any formulas or coding. It is compatible with Windows, macOS, and Linux, functioning entirely on the local device to ensure data security and privacy. Additionally, Tomat provides AI capabilities that assist users with data-related tasks, including data enrichment, language translation, and sentiment analysis.

Keywords AI is an all-in-one platform designed to ease the creation and management of Large Language Model (LLM) applications. It provides a unified API to access more than 200 LLM models, along with strong monitoring capabilities, proxy integrations, prompt testing and management tools, and user analytics. Developers and AI startups can use Keywords AI to simplify their LLM integration, boost application reliability, obtain in-depth performance insights, and manage prompts effectively across various models, ultimately enhancing their AI application's performance and user experience.
